Erstellen von eindimensionalen Codes 93 Barcodes

Einführung

Im heutigen digitalen Zeitalter sind Barcodes zu einem integralen Bestandteil unseres Lebens geworden und vereinfachen verschiedene Prozesse wie Bestandsverwaltung, Produktkennzeichnung und mehr. Aspose.BarCode für .NET ist ein leistungsstarkes Tool, mit dem Entwickler mühelos Barcodes in ihren Anwendungen generieren und damit arbeiten können. In dieser Schritt-für-Schritt-Anleitung erfahren Sie, wie Sie mit Aspose.BarCode für .NET eindimensionale Code 93-Barcodes erstellen. Unabhängig davon, ob Sie ein erfahrener Entwickler sind oder gerade erst anfangen, führt Sie dieses Tutorial auf benutzerfreundliche Weise durch den Prozess. Lass uns anfangen!

Voraussetzungen:

Bevor wir uns mit der Erstellung von Code 93-Barcodes befassen, müssen einige Voraussetzungen erfüllt sein:

  1. Visual Studio: Stellen Sie sicher, dass Visual Studio auf Ihrem System installiert ist. Sie können es von der Website herunterladen.
  2. Aspose.BarCode für .NET: Sie sollten Aspose.BarCode für .NET installiert haben. Sie können es von der Website herunterladen.
  3. Grundkenntnisse in C#: Vertrautheit mit der Programmiersprache C# ist von Vorteil.

Da Sie nun über die notwendigen Voraussetzungen verfügen, können wir mit der Schritt-für-Schritt-Anleitung fortfahren.

Namespaces importieren:

Zuerst müssen wir die erforderlichen Namespaces importieren, um Aspose.BarCode für .NET effektiv nutzen zu können. Dadurch können wir in unserem Code auf die Funktionalität der Bibliothek zugreifen. So können Sie es machen:

using Aspose.BarCode;
using Aspose.BarCode.Generation;

Schritt 1: Legen Sie den Verzeichnispfad fest

Bevor wir den Code 93-Barcode erstellen, sollten wir das Verzeichnis angeben, in dem wir die generierten Barcode-Bilder speichern möchten. Ersetzen Sie „Ihr Verzeichnispfad“ durch den Pfad zu Ihrem gewünschten Verzeichnis.

string path = "Your Directory Path";

Schritt 2: Erstellen Sie einen eindimensionalen Code 93-Barcode

Lassen Sie uns nun mit Aspose.BarCode für .NET einen eindimensionalen Code 93-Barcode erstellen. Wir konfigurieren den Barcode mit spezifischen Parametern.

BarcodeGenerator gen = new BarcodeGenerator(EncodeTypes.Code93Extended, "CODE");

Im obigen Code initialisieren wir ein BarcodeGenerator-Objekt mit dem Barcode-Typ „Code93Extended“ und den Daten, die wir als „CODE“ kodieren möchten.

Schritt 3: Prüfsumme aktivieren

Standardmäßig enthalten Code 93-Barcodes einen Prüfsummenwert für die Datenintegrität. Sie können diese Funktion je nach Ihren Anforderungen aktivieren oder deaktivieren. In diesem Beispiel aktivieren wir die Prüfsumme.

gen.Parameters.Barcode.IsChecksumEnabled = EnableChecksum.Yes;

Schritt 4: Speichern Sie das Barcode-Bild

Nachdem wir den Barcode nun konfiguriert haben, ist es an der Zeit, ihn zu generieren und als Bild im angegebenen Verzeichnis zu speichern. In diesem Fall speichern wir es als PNG-Bild.

gen.Save($"{path}OneCSCode93WithChecksum.png", BarCodeImageFormat.Png);

Schritt 5: Ausnahmen behandeln

In manchen Situationen möchten Sie möglicherweise einen Code 93-Barcode ohne Prüfsumme generieren. In solchen Fällen müssen Sie Ausnahmen behandeln. So können Sie es machen:

try
{
    gen.Parameters.Barcode.IsChecksumEnabled = EnableChecksum.No;
    gen.GenerateBarCodeImage();
}
catch (Exception e)
{
    Console.WriteLine(e.Message);
}

Im obigen Code versuchen wir, einen Barcode ohne Prüfsumme zu generieren. Wenn eine Ausnahme auftritt, fangen wir sie ab und zeigen eine Fehlermeldung an.

Nachdem wir nun jeden Schritt zum Erstellen eines eindimensionalen Code 93-Barcodes mit Aspose.BarCode für .NET durchlaufen haben, verfügen Sie über ein grundlegendes Verständnis des Prozesses. Denken Sie daran, diese Schritte an Ihren spezifischen Anwendungsfall anzupassen.

Zusammenfassend lässt sich sagen, dass Aspose.BarCode für .NET die Generierung von Barcodes in Ihren Anwendungen vereinfacht. Mit der Möglichkeit, Parameter anzupassen, können Sie Barcodes erstellen, die genau Ihren Anforderungen entsprechen. Probieren Sie es also einfach aus und optimieren Sie Ihre Barcode-bezogenen Aufgaben ganz einfach.

Häufig gestellte Fragen (FAQs):

F: Wo finde ich die Dokumentation für Aspose.BarCode für .NET?

A: Die Dokumentation finden Sie unterAspose.BarCode für .NET-Dokumentation.

F: Wie lade ich Aspose.BarCode für .NET herunter?

A: Sie können Aspose.BarCode für .NET von der Website unter herunterladenAspose.BarCode für .NET herunterladen.

F: Gibt es eine kostenlose Testversion für Aspose.BarCode für .NET?

A: Ja, Sie können eine kostenlose Testversion von Aspose.BarCode für .NET bei erhaltenHier.

F: Wie kann ich eine Lizenz für Aspose.BarCode für .NET erwerben?

A: Sie können eine Lizenz auf der Kaufseite erwerbenAspose.BarCode für .NET-Kauf.

F: Wo kann ich Unterstützung erhalten oder Fragen zu Aspose.BarCode für .NET stellen?

A: Ein Community-Forum für Unterstützung und Diskussionen finden Sie unterAspose.BarCode für .NET-Unterstützung.